Dengajhari
Dengajhari is a village located in Sarankul tehsil of Nayagarh district in Odisha, India. It is situated 27km away from sub-district headquarter Sarankul (tehsildar office) and 27km away from district headquarter Nayagarh . As per 2009 stats, Darpanarayanpur is the gram panchayat of Dengajhari village.

About Dengajhari
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Dengajhari is 406669. The village spans a total geographical area of 371 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 752079. Nayagarh is nearest town to Dengajhari village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 27km away.

Population of Dengajhari
According to the 2011 Census, Dengajhari has a total population of about 176, with approximately 91 males and 85 females. The sex ratio is around 934 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 30 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 56 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 93. The overall literacy rate is approximately 36.93%, with male literacy at about 41.76% and female literacy near 31.76%. There are around 39 households in the village. Connectivity of Dengajhari
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Dengajhari. As per the 2011 stats, Dengajhari had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
